How to unlock the Doki Doki armor in Destiny 2 for free
The Destiny 2 Doki Doki ornament sets for each Class are available tobuy in the Eververse store on the Seasonal Offerings page for 6,000 Bright Dust each. Thankfully, you can earn Bright Dust in-game for free, mainly via the levelling up the current Season Pass and through completing Seasonal Challenges that offer Bright Dust rewards.
Otherwise, if you’ve got massive reserves of the sparkly stuff saved up, you should easily be able to afford one of the Doki Doki sets,but you’ll need to spend 18,000 Bright Dust if you want the ornaments for all threeDestiny 2 Classes.If you can’t afford the ornament sets with Bright Dust, you can instead buy each Doki Doki bundle for 1,500 Silver each, though Silver is Destiny 2’s premium currency and therefore costs real money to buy, with no way to earn it in-game.
